i'd typically raise here preflop to help define your hand as early as possible and make sure it doesn't go four or five handed with the blinds trailing in cheaply. i still raise for value with 10's when it appears its going to be 3 handed, and take the set value approach that you did more when it's going to be at least 4 or 5 and isolation is not possible.
anyway, it would really be about a coinflip for me on river... given the check call on turn (?????) after making it 3, i would feel a bet/call line would be in order if you think mp3 is calling and a cheap showdown if not... |

UTG+1 could have a hand like AK or AQ suited to hearts, which both fall into his apparent raising range and explain the flop 3-bet, turn check line.
Whatever he's got, it looks like MP3 will call a river bet with a worse hand, so I think you have value in a bet there. If your read were based on a few hundred, rather than 71 hands, I could see taking the preflop/flop line you did against this player. But it's very easy to get a false read on something like PFR% over such a small sample, so I also favor a preflop 3-bet. |
